ABOUT THIS ALBUM


Album Notes
Early Maxwell includes Josh Keohane, blues/classic rock singer and guitarist, Hunter Thoda, classical pianist, Joe Casey, punk/new wave drummer, David Oliver bass/vocals and Mike Prine, reggae alternate percussion. The bands musical influences emerge in their sound, building an album true to their roots, yet still exploring new territory in its genre. For example, the artists show bluegrass association in their song The Castle, reggae and jazz sound in Sharpening Time and an alternative pop selection in Protest. While the variety of sounds link to specific genres, the group maintains a sound that is only Early Maxwell The band has performed at various venues in Memphis, TN including the Tap Room, Half Shell, T.J. Mulligans, Full Moon Club, Young Avenue Deli, Gill's, Newby's, Brookhaven, Flying Saucer, Neil's, and New Daisy Theater. They are currently completed their first album, which was released in December 2006. -J. Weatherly
